Other issues come from things like quest items. That market itself is very interesting because high level players basically have incentive to sell their empty large flasks through the market rather than throw them away or make trips to a shop to cash out, and the buyers get what they want (a rare win-win in the market). Finally, this ruins the markets for items like empty flasks, which many players buy at equal or slightly less than deposit, simply for getting the lottery ticket addon. This will additionally have no effect on something like Tibia coins, which have additional purpose for players moving money between worlds easily. I understand your concern, but minimum prices will have very little effect on the supply-and-demand items such as those not sellable to NPC's (decoration, collectables, quest items) which can still easily be influenced by those with money or market knowledge.
